**Q: What's the deal with the kiosk watchdog?**

Our Fernbright kiosk app runs a watchdog that restarts the UI if it hangs for more than 20 seconds. Don't panic if you see restart events in the logs — a few per day is normal in the field. If a kiosk loops more than five restarts an hour, that's worth investigating. The full watchdog tuning guide lives on our internal wiki.

wiki page, kahog-hahig: https://vault.zemvargrid.internal/display/deploy/repo/settings/merge_requests/job/settings/6f3b933774dbc5320a4daa18

[ ] Key ceremony — Glimmercart catalog cache. Before rotating signing keys, flush the price-tier cache on both Ostrava nodes; stale entries will fail signature checks and serve old SKUs. Confirm invalidation fan-out completed in the Brindle dashboard, then proceed with quorum unlock. Quorum lead reads out the ceremony passphrase, recorded below for the sync notes.

unlock words, bawef-kahap: sorax-sorir-quenys-aldok

## Changed defaults

Heads up: the Ledgerline tax-rate lookup cache now defaults to a 15-minute TTL instead of 24 hours. Turns out rates in the Veldt County sandbox were going stale mid-demo, which was embarrassing. Eviction is now LRU rather than FIFO, and the cache warms on boot. If you're reviewing, check that nothing hardcodes the old TTL. The new defaults land as follows.

deployment values, bajop-taweg:
holwyn:
  log_level: debug
  metrics_host: metrics.holwyn.zemvarsys.internal
  pool_size: 32

/*
 * Fixture: md_pipeline_smoke
 *
 * For plugin folks: this runs your transform inside the Inkmill render
 * pipeline against a grab-bag of gnarly markdown (nested tables, raw
 * HTML, emoji shortcodes). Output is compared to golden snapshots, so
 * deterministic ordering matters. The snapshot service requires auth;
 * the harness pulls the bearer value from the line right below.
 */

login token, tagef-tagep: eyJhbGciOiJIUzI1NiIsInR5cCI6IkpXVCJ9.eyJzdWIiOiIBXyeYEoalzIn0.6TI7VhOJMHm9